Thursday, September 16, 2004

Bike: #14

Location: Western New York

Distance: 34.7 miles

Climb Elevation: 200 feet

Tread: Paved road

Ride Miles/Time/Avg/Max: 34.7/2:31:09/13.7/29

Rating:   (5 max)


This bike ride will be a special ride for me. While the scenery isn't at all spectacular, the history behind it is close to my heart. Why? Because it is -my- history and it has been a long, long time since I have tread upon this once familiar part of the world. The ride will take me from the once home of my grandparents (now owned by my aunt and uncle) near Medina, NY to Pine Hill Airport where my father taught me to fly a plane when I was 15 years old. From there I'll bike to my old hometown, Oakfield, NY.

I ready myself for my sentimental journey. I depart from the driveway of my aunt and uncle's house, looking forward to navigating the old route back to Oakfield, NY that I had taken so many countless times before. Whether it had been via my parents driving when I was a kid or by myself as an adolescent with a new drivers license.

I start up the road, on either side I see farmland. In all the times I've pass this way, I don't ever recall seeing corn planted in these fields, unlike the field next to my aunt and uncles place that always seemed to sprout corn. In these fields it was always something like beans, potatoes, cabbage or some other low-lying plant.
